The Nest

    I know next to nothing about the nest, because before the six-world version of Fin Fin could be released in English, the company shut down. So over in Japan they have the nest, but no one else does. It's really quite a shame, because the Nest is where Fin Fin's wife and children (or just one child?) live. I have seen pictures on Japanese fan's sites, and Fin Fin's offspring look incredibly cute. Cuter than Fin Fin. Cuter than Finnina!

    From what I once saw while browsing the official Japanese page, there is a flying Killer Whale with HUGE claws. It looks like it would be dangerous to Fin Fin's offspring. I'm sure it never actually gets any, seeing as nothing on Fin Fin dies (the exception of course being anything Fin Fin can eat). There also seems to be some kind of mouse, and it looks like there is a leaf attached to its tail, and it must float around using that. There also are pig and kangaroo-looking animals, and some kind of evil basket (or maybe it's a good basket. It looks evil to me). Hoverflies, Signal Bugs, Hawachi, and Pom Poms also frequent the Nest.

    As for the plant life, the nest itself seems to be made out of dried grass and mushrooms. Small Lemo fruit on stalks (rather than bushes) grow here, as well as smaller versions of the Stone Flower, and a purple version of the White Secret flower. Also a plant with blue strawberries, small white flowers that grow in bunches, and some odd kind of plant that seems to have glowing white specks at night. It looks like you're seeing the night sky in a flower.
